How much do printing production scheduler j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for printing production scheduler in the United States is $28.88,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$22.60 and $33.41 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Screen Printing Production Assistant
Team: Inkhouse
Reports to: General Manager - Print Services
Location: Slingshot Inkhouse, Gas City, Indiana
Commitment Level: Full-Time, Hourly

About Us
The Inkhouse is the apparel decorating division of Slingshot. We provide high-quality embroidery and screen printing apparel to our campus stores located all across the United States. We are a creative, collaborative, and supportive team committed to quality craftsmanship.

Position Overview
The Screen Printing Production Assistant supports daily production operations within our apparel decorating division. This role focuses on assisting the Screen Printer with equipment setup, press operation, and post-production cleanup to ensure all jobs are produced efficiently and to high quality standards.

The Production
Assistant works collaboratively with the team to facilitate a smooth workflow, contributing to the craftsmanship and timely delivery of products for our campus stores.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assisting Production Operations

Mix custom Pantone inks as needed.
Pull, count, and organize blanks for printing.
Assist with the setup and teardown of automatic and manual screen printing presses, including loading/unloading garments and cleaning screens.
Follow daily production schedules to meet customer deadlines, reporting progress to the Shift Lead.
Perform routine cleaning of equipment and production areas to ensure the shop remains in good working order.

  • Quality Control

Support quality control efforts by catching and inspecting garments as they exit the dryer for print consistency and defects.
Troubleshoot and correct print issues during production runs to minimize waste and downtime.

  • Shop Safety & Organization

Maintain a clean, organized, and safe production workspace.
Handle inks, chemicals, and solvents safely and responsibly, adhering to all shop safety protocols.
Support the team by maintaining an efficient workflow and assisting with other production tasks as needed.

Qualifications

  • Experience in screen printing or a related print production role (preferred).
  • Technical knowledge of screen printing processes, including registration, mesh counts, and ink application.
  • 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ced, high-volume environment.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to product quality.
  • Physical stamina to stand for long periods and the ability to lift up to 40 lbs.
  • Reliable, punctual, flexible, and capable of working collaboratively with a production team.

Work Environment

  • Full-time, on-site position in a shop/production setting.
  • Requires standing for long periods and the ability to lift up to 40 lbs. regularly.
  • Exposure to inks, chemicals, and machinery with appropriate protective gear provided.
